            Low Vitamin D Increases the Risk for Depression

            Vitamin D receptors are found throughout your brain so it is not surprising to find that new research demonstrates that those with low vitamin D are 85% more likely to be depressed than those with minimally adequate vitamin D.

            Overweight Children Need 4000 IU Vitamin D Per Day

            Overweight and obese children are typically lacking in vitamin D. However, a basic dose of vitamin D in the 400 IU – 600 IU range cannot correct their deficiency. Research conducted at the University of Missouri has shown that 4000 IU of vitamin D per day in obese adolescents is safe and effective at actually raising their vitamin D level.
